Kurud - Chhura, Gariyaband

Kurud is a village situated in the Chhura tehsil of Gariyaband district, Chhattisgarh. It is located approximately 45 km from Chhura and around 45 km from Raipur. Kurud village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Kurud is 445264. The village covers a total geographical area of 524.06 hectares and falls under the 492101 pincode. Chhura is the nearest town, located about 45 km away.

Kurud village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Rajim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mahasamund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Kurud

As per Census 2011, Kurud village has a total population of 1,723 people, consisting of 824 males and 899 females. The village has 371 households and a sex ratio of 1,091 females per 1,000 males. There are 217 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,067 literate and 656 illiterate residents. Additionally, 353 people belong to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Kurud

Public transport in the Kurud is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Rajim, while the nearest airport is Raipur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 36.8 km.
